Definición

'Lushes' is the plural of 'lush', a slang term for a person who drinks a lot of alcohol regularly, especially to excess.

Uso & Matices

'Lushes' is informal and often slightly negative. Commonly used humorously or critically about someone who frequently drinks too much alcohol. Not suitable for formal writing. Do not confuse with 'lush' as an adjective (meaning rich or abundant, especially for vegetation).
